Transaction 7ecf64b105095d2b00feb1cc48316ffc4438d13d5f151ac3fe6314aba511ce15

1 Input
2 Outputs
  • 7ecf64b105095d2b00feb1cc48316ffc4438d13d5f151ac3fe6314aba511ce15:0
  • value  70508
    address  34oJuRX4Q7sgb6Ehyh1KLz4aepakr6tqeX
  • 7ecf64b105095d2b00feb1cc48316ffc4438d13d5f151ac3fe6314aba511ce15:1
  • value  36328
    address  1JbPPfNS54QdBCyg9k1N5EAQU51g9CFtDv